Laura Delfino removes misconceptions about people with autism, focusing on their right to work. She tells us about SbrisolAut, an example of an enterprise model based on support and inclusion, which provides resources and opportunities to promote the autonomy and employability of people with autism. A psychologist and behavior analyst, Laura started in 2002 at the first Italian farm community for autistic people in Cascina Rossago, and then created an autism nucleus in a residence for people with disabilities in Mantova. She has been the technical referent of Spazio Autismo and in 2022 she founded SbrisolAut, a social impact enterprise created with the support of Spazio Autismo, which produces Sbrisolona, a typical Mantuan cake, made by autistic pastry chefs.
